: A prominent cultural trend involves casualizing traditional textiles. Young people frequently pair historic Batik or Kain Tenun (woven fabrics) with modern sneakers and graphic tees, reclaiming heritage garments for everyday streetwear.
Gaming is no longer a niche hobby but a mainstream career path. Mobile gaming titles like Mobile Legends: Bang Bang have created a massive subculture of competitive esports tournaments across the archipelago. The Future Formed by Youth

This vibrant culture is not without its struggles. The pressure of social media perfection fuels anxiety and depression. The digital divide between urban Java and the eastern islands remains vast. Furthermore, the rise of online gambling ads and pinjol (illegal online loans) preys on financially naive youth.
